The Importance Of External Building Insulation Cladding

external building insulation cladding, also known as external wall insulation, is a vital component of any construction project. In simple terms, it refers to the process of applying an additional layer of material to the exterior walls of a building to improve its thermal performance. This cladding serves as a protective barrier that helps regulate the internal temperature of the building while also enhancing its overall appearance and durability.

There are several key benefits associated with using external building insulation cladding. One of the most significant advantages is its ability to reduce energy consumption by providing better insulation for the building. By installing external cladding, you can effectively prevent heat loss during the winter months and keep your building cool in the summer, thus reducing the need for excessive heating or cooling systems. This not only helps lower energy bills but also contributes to a more environmentally sustainable building design.

In addition to improved energy efficiency, external insulation cladding also helps enhance the overall comfort of a building’s occupants. By creating a more stable indoor temperature, cladding can help regulate humidity levels and reduce drafts, resulting in a more comfortable living or working environment. This can have a positive impact on the health and well-being of the building’s occupants, as well as improve productivity in the workplace.

Another important benefit of external building insulation cladding is its ability to protect the building from external elements such as weather, moisture, and UV radiation. The additional layer of material acts as a shield against harsh weather conditions, preventing damage to the building’s structure over time. Cladding can also help prevent moisture from penetrating the walls, reducing the risk of mold growth and water damage. In areas with high exposure to sunlight, external cladding can also protect the building from fading and degradation caused by UV rays.
